Output 2f68060e310fc9390486ac00cf3a29dd17ded50b0c93aaec56e5b26137402ed2:1

value
22270086
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d80e9cc7efb20b964291aaf36aff826cf1560c9a OP_EQUALVERIFY OP_CHECKSIG
address
1LhQTj2GGjxuDV1GJWFHTZeqnkfyySNA5L
transaction
2f68060e310fc9390486ac00cf3a29dd17ded50b0c93aaec56e5b26137402ed2
spent
true